What Are the Different Micron Sizes and Their Uses in Hash Extraction?
The different micron sizes play a crucial role in hash extraction, particularly for dry ice hash, impacting the quality and yield of the final product.
- 25 Micron: This micron size captures the finest trichomes, resulting in a highly potent hash. It is ideal for producing full-melt hash, which can fully dissolve when heated, making it suitable for dabbing and other high-quality consumption methods.
- 73 Micron: Often considered the sweet spot for extracting high-quality hash, the 73-micron bags yield a good balance between purity and volume. This size retains a significant amount of trichomes while filtering out the plant material, producing a flavorful and potent product.
- 90 Micron: This size is commonly used for intermediate quality hash and is effective in yielding a larger quantity of trichomes. The 90-micron bags are beneficial for those looking to create hash that retains a robust flavor profile while still being potent, making it suitable for both edibles and smoking.
- 120 Micron: Serving as a good option for those who want to maximize their yield, the 120-micron bags filter out more plant material and produce a less potent hash. While it may not be as pure as smaller micron sizes, it can still deliver a decent product for infusions or lower-grade smoking options.
- 160 Micron and above: These larger micron sizes are typically used for extracting lower-quality hash or for separating larger plant materials from trichomes. They are generally recommended for those who prioritize quantity over quality, resulting in hash that is less potent and may contain more impurities.

What Features Should Be Considered When Choosing a Micron Bag for Dry Ice Hash?
When choosing the best micron bag for dry ice hash, several key features should be considered to ensure optimal extraction quality and efficiency.
- Micron Rating: The micron rating indicates the size of the mesh openings in the bag. For dry ice hash, bags with a micron rating between 25 to 160 are commonly used, as they effectively capture the desired trichomes while allowing impurities to pass through.
- Material Quality: The material of the bag should be durable and resistant to tearing or puncturing. High-quality nylon or polyester is often preferred because they can withstand the cold temperatures of dry ice and the mechanical agitation during the extraction process.
- Bag Size: The size of the micron bag should match the volume of plant material being processed. Larger bags can accommodate more material, which may be beneficial for bulk extractions, while smaller bags are ideal for smaller batches, ensuring efficient separation and collection of hash.
- Ease of Use: Look for features that enhance usability, such as reinforced stitching, easy-to-use drawstrings, or handles for lifting the bag after extraction. These features can significantly streamline the process and minimize mess.
- Filtration Layers: Some micron bags come with multiple filtration layers, allowing for a more refined extraction process. Each layer can target different sizes of trichomes, leading to a higher quality final product by ensuring better separation of the hash from plant material.
- Reusability: Consider whether the micron bag is designed for multiple uses. A bag that can be washed and reused will provide better value over time, making it a more economical choice for frequent users.
- Compatibility with Equipment: Ensure the micron bag is compatible with the equipment you plan to use, such as buckets or extraction systems. Proper fit is crucial for preventing leaks and ensuring effective filtration during the extraction process.
